Bakuchiol
CAS Number: 10309-37-2
Bakuchiol is a meroterpene phenol derived from the seeds of Psoralea corylifolia, functioning as a natural, plant-based retinol alternative that activates retinol-responsive genes without structural similarity to retinoids. Clinical studies show it reduces wrinkles and hyperpigmentation comparably to retinol but with superior tolerability. It is an ideal ingredient for natural, clean-beauty, and sensitive-skin formulations.
